The thin coat could be attributed to the pneumonia or some dogs will "blow" coat after vacinnes. So it's possible that's the cause and not simply he has a hard silk coat which is thin, will not thicken, nor will it grow very long.

As far as his coat...his head at one time was likely tri colored...it's just faded out. I would expect his back to streaken as he ages. Look for "freckles" on his skin...those areas will usually start coming in darker as he gets older. He will not ever have a "black" saddle though.
